Ingredientes
Ingredients for Swedish-style meatballs
- 300 grams of minced meat, beef.
- 100 grams of minced pork.
- 2 tablespoons of breadcrumbs.
- 1/2 Onion.
- 1 Egg.
- 4 tablespoons olive oil.
- 1 tablespoon of flour.
- 100 milliliters of milk.
- salt taste.
- Black pepper to taste.
- Fresh chives.
Instrucciones
Steps to Make Swedish-Style Meatballs
- We proceed to peel the onion and chop it finely, add it in a bowl and then add the minced meat, breadcrumbs, egg, black pepper and salt to taste.
- We mix everything well and take small portions and give it meatball shapes.
- Now in a frying pan we put 4 tablespoons of olive oil, put it over medium heat and add the meatballs for a few minutes, remove and set aside.
- For the sauce, put the same pot of the meatballs on the heat with the oil used for frying, add a tablespoon of flour and stir until golden brown, now add 100 ml of milk, salt pepper, and mix well. Let it boil for a few minutes until the sauce has the desired texture.
- Add the Swedish meatballs to the sauce and let them cook for 2 more minutes.
- Serve a serving of mashed potatoes on each dish and some Swedish meatballs in your sauce. Garnish with chopped fresh chives.
